selenium3+python3自動化測試的研究

首先選擇合適的編譯器,我用pycharm,mac平臺,瀏覽器firefox和chrome都更新到最新版本

其中firefox必備,安裝的插件有 firebug,selenium IDE,seleniumIDE Button,其他插件看個人喜好

至于python,因為我不是專業(yè)碼農(nóng),所以花了幾天時間研究python,再后來的工作中總結(jié)出,python需要用到的知識其實不是很多,總結(jié)起來有一下幾點:

1、字符串、數(shù)字、float、int、str類型的處理-----重點

2、re模塊,即正則表達(dá)式搜索需要的字符串----重點

3、python的列表、元組,包括如何取值-----重點

4、for循環(huán)、if-else語句,while等-----重點

5、錯誤處理 Try -----熟練

6、當(dāng)然最重要的是變量賦值、取值等等----重點

以下是稍微高級的python知識:

1、request模塊,即爬蟲登錄等,這個需要了解計算機(jī)傳輸原理知識、post、get請求等

2、python對文件的處理,添加文件、修改文件等

3、多線程


關(guān)于selenium,不想介紹太多,百度搜索全是2.4左右版本,我只記錄3以上版本的用法及api等

首先瀏覽器,首選firefox,其次chrome,ie我放棄了。。因為對xpath支持不友好

暫時只想到了以上這么多!

最后編輯于
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請聯(lián)系作者
【社區(qū)內(nèi)容提示】社區(qū)部分內(nèi)容疑似由AI輔助生成,瀏覽時請結(jié)合常識與多方信息審慎甄別。
平臺聲明:文章內(nèi)容(如有圖片或視頻亦包括在內(nèi))由作者上傳并發(fā)布,文章內(nèi)容僅代表作者本人觀點,簡書系信息發(fā)布平臺,僅提供信息存儲服務(wù)。

相關(guān)閱讀更多精彩內(nèi)容

友情鏈接更多精彩內(nèi)容